Here’s a large, 184± acre property in Wilkes County that offers end-of-the-road privacy and seclusion – yet is just 10 minutes from Kerr Scott Lake! This mountain land with stream is located just minutes off N.C. Hwy 16 and is very convenient to Wilkesboro, Taylorsville & Hickory!

 

This property is heavily wooded and loaded with old hiking / ATV trails – just waiting to be explored. For the avid hunter, there’s abundant wildlife and plenty of opportunity to find game – right in your “back-yard”.

 

This mountain land with stream offers a diverse topography with elevations ranging from around 1,300′ to over 2,000′.  A year-round stream runs through the middle of this secluded property as well as several springs. It offers plenty of opportunity to create open, grassy meadows or even a nice garden.

A deeded right-of-way provides easy access to paved Russell Gap Road, from there you’re just a short 10-minute drive from Kerr Scott Lake – where you can enjoy boating, fishing, swimming and even mountain biking. Wilkesboro and Taylorsville are also very convenient to this mountain land with stream.

As an added “bonus”, there is an existing double-wide mobile home on the property. It could provide a weekend get-away and allow you to enjoy the land – while you’re planning the perfect mountain home. The double-wide needs some TLC, but since no value has been added for this structure, it’s a bonus!
